Members of Arab Strap, Frightened Rabbit and more form Scottish super group The Moth & the Mirror, announce album, give away MP3

The Moth & the Mirror are a Scottish ‘super group’ who first banded together in 2006 to play a handful of live shows, but never managed to make it into the studio. That’s unsurprising considering the amount of different projects the sextet have pulling them in different direction. Their singer, Stacey Wainwright, has previously been in Arab Strap and the Reindeer section; guitarist Gordon Skene is in Frightened Rabbit; Louis Abbot, their other guitarist has worked with Admiral Fellow and Song of Return, while their third guitarist Kevin McCarvel’s other band is Smoke Jaguar. Those four are also joined in The Moth and the Mouth by Iain Sandilands on percussion and Peter Murch on drums.

The band has finally made it into the studio this year and has already set the release of their debut album The World, Honestly, for October 10th on Olive Grove Records. The band worked with Tony Doogan on mixing the album, whose previous work includes records by Mogwai, Super Furry Animals and Belle and Sebastian.
